What Services Does the Boone County BMV Offer?

The Boone County BMV offers a wide range of services catering to diverse needs. These typically include:

  • Driver's License and ID Card Services: This encompasses initial licensing, renewals, replacements for lost or damaged cards, and updates to personal information. Specific requirements and procedures vary based on age and circumstances.

  • Vehicle Registration and Titling: Registering your vehicle in Boone County involves providing necessary documentation, paying applicable fees, and obtaining license plates. The BMV also handles title transfers, duplicate title requests, and other vehicle-related transactions.

  • Commercial Driver's License (CDL) Services: For those operating commercial vehicles, the BMV facilitates CDL applications, renewals, and endorsements. Specific requirements and testing are involved.

  • Other Services: Depending on the specific Boone County BMV location and its capabilities, additional services might be available. These could include written testing, vision testing, and various other administrative tasks. How Do I Renew My Driver's License in Boone County?

Renewing your driver's license in Boone County typically involves meeting specific eligibility requirements, providing necessary documentation (often including proof of identity and residency), and paying the applicable renewal fee. Online renewal may be an option, or you may need to visit a local BMV branch in person depending on your individual circumstances.
